TASTES OF ISRAEL
By Gil Marks
Where has all the leben gone? There was a time, not so long ago, when an Israeli breakfast and dinner typically consisted of white bread, a few simple jellies, tomato-cucumber salad, perhaps a bowl of Shalva (a slightly sweetened puffed wheat), and a trio of leben (coagulated low-butterfat milk in [...]
